专业接各种小工具软件及爬虫软件开发,联系Q:2391047879

进程强制终止操作审计日志工具

发布时间: 2025-04-23 15:42:41 浏览量: 本文共包含874个文字,预计阅读时间3分钟

在数字化运维场景中,进程的异常终止可能引发系统稳定性风险,甚至导致数据丢失或安全事件。针对这类隐患,进程强制终止操作审计日志工具成为企业IT运维中不可或缺的监控手段。此类工具通过记录进程终止行为的完整信息,为事后追溯、合规审查及安全分析提供关键数据支撑。

核心功能与运行逻辑

该工具的核心能力在于对进程终止指令的捕获与日志化处理。当用户或程序发起终止进程的操作(如Linux系统的`kill`命令或Windows任务管理器强制结束进程),工具会实时拦截该动作,并记录操作时间、操作者身份、进程ID、进程名称、执行路径及终止原因等字段。日志信息通常以结构化格式存储,支持快速检索与可视化分析。

进程强制终止操作审计日志工具

不同于传统系统日志的被动记录,此类工具通常采用主动监控机制。例如,在Linux环境中通过Hook系统调用链实现实时捕获,在Windows平台则依赖事件追踪(ETW)技术。日志存储环节需考虑加密与防篡改设计,例如采用哈希算法校验日志完整性,或对接独立的安全存储服务器,避免攻击者删除操作记录掩盖痕迹。

应用场景与合规价值

在金融、医疗等强监管行业,该工具的应用直接关联合规审计需求。例如,等保2.0要求对特权账户的操作行为进行全量记录,ISO 27001标准也强调关键操作的可追溯性。当发生进程异常终止导致服务中断时,运维团队可通过日志快速定位操作源头,区分人为误操作与恶意攻击行为。

某制造业企业曾通过该工具发现内部系统的周期务崩溃问题:审计日志显示,某第三方软件在每日凌晨自动调用终止指令关闭关联进程,最终追溯到其脚本中存在兼容性缺陷。这一案例体现了工具在故障根因分析中的作用。

技术实现中的关键设计

1. 权限分级控制:工具需区分普通用户与管理员操作。对于高风险指令(如`kill -9`),可配置二次审批流程,并在日志中标记风险等级。

2. 上下文关联:进程终止日志需与系统性能数据、网络访问记录联动分析。例如,某进程被终止前若存在CPU占用率骤增,可能提示恶意代码注入。

3. 低性能损耗优化:通过内核级轻量级监控模块、异步日志写入机制,将资源占用控制在CPU 1%以下,避免影响业务进程运行。

目前,主流工具如Auditd(Linux)、Sysmon(Windows)已支持自定义规则配置,企业可根据进程白名单、黑名单策略实现精细化管控。对于自研系统,可基于eBPF技术实现更低层级的监控,同时规避兼容性问题。

在混合云环境中,工具的跨平台适配能力成为选型重点。部分解决方案通过统一控制台实现多节点日志聚合,并内置异常模式识别算法,例如短时间内同一账户频繁终止不同进程的行为会自动触发告警。

数据合规方面,日志中的个人信息处理需遵循《个人信息保护法》,涉及员工操作的记录应进行匿名化或去标识化处理。部分行业用户采用逻辑隔离方案,将审计日志独立于业务系统存储,进一步降低数据泄露风险。